Ultrasonic thickness gauges work by sending high-frequency sound waves into a material and measuring the time it takes for the waves to reflect back. By knowing the speed of sound in the material, the gauge can calculate the thickness based on the time delay of the reflected waves.
Ultrasonic thickness gauges are used in several industries. Gauges are available to test the thickness of metal, glass, ceramic, plastic and concrete so are common in any field which works with these substances.

Instruments such as micrometers, calipers, thickness gauges, and ultrasound thickness gauges are commonly used to measure thickness of materials. These devices work by either directly measuring the thickness or by using sound waves to determine thickness. It is important to select the appropriate equipment based on the material and the desired level of accuracy.
